What is AI-Powered Assessment?
AI-powered assessment refers to the integ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ms into the process of evaluating student performance and learning. Unlike conventional assessment methods—such as standardized exams and manual grading—AI-driven evaluation uses data analytics, natural language processing (NLP), and adaptive learning technologies to provide personalized, efficient, and scalable solutions for student assessment.
Key Technologies in AI-Based Assessment
- Automated Grading Systems: AI tools that evaluate student essays, assignments, and quizzes with remarkable accuracy and consistency.
- Adaptive Testing: algorithms that adjust question difficulty in real-time based on student performance for more precise skill measurement.
- Learning analytics platforms: Systems that track student engagement, identify learning gaps, and suggest tailored interventions.
- Natural Language Processing (NLP): Technology that enables automated comprehension and feedback for written responses.

How AI-Powered Assessment Works: Behind the Scenes
Modern AI assessment platforms use a combination of advanced technologies to transform raw student responses and behaviors into meaningful evaluation data. Here’s a closer look at the process:
- data Collection: Collecting responses,assignment uploads,and activity logs from students through digital platforms.
- Analysis: Leveraging algorithms to score answers, assess written content using NLP, and monitor engagement.
- Feedback Generation: Providing immediate performance analysis, skill reports, and recommendations for improvement.
- continuous Improvement: AI systems learn from aggregated evaluation data, improving their accuracy over time.
Real-World Case Studies: AI in Student Evaluation
Let’s explore how schools and universities worldwide are embracing AI for more effective student assessment:
Case Study 1: Georgia State University’s Learning Analytics Platform
Georgia State University has implemented predictive analytics to monitor student progress. By analyzing historical and real-time academic data, their AI system identifies students at risk of failure or dropout and triggers timely interventions. the university experienced a significant rise in retention and graduation rates thanks to this data-powered approach.
Case Study 2: Turnitin’s AI-Driven Essay Scoring
Global ed-tech company Turnitin uses NLP and machine learning for automated essay scoring and plagiarism detection. Their AI system evaluates grammar, coherence, and originality, providing instant feedback to millions of students while supporting teachers in identifying learning needs more efficiently.
Case Study 3: Duolingo’s Adaptive Language tests
The Duolingo english Test utilizes AI to create adaptive tests that adjust question difficulty in real time. This not onyl leads to more accurate assessment of language proficiency but also delivers a user-friendly, secure, and globally accessible testing experience for learners of all backgrounds.

Challenges and Considerations
While the future is bright, it’s crucial to address key challenges in AI adoption for student evaluation:
- Bias and Fairness: AI systems must be trained on representative data to avoid perpetuating biases or inaccuracies.
- Openness: Educators and students need to understand how AI-derived scores are calculated.
- Ethics and privacy: Handling sensitive student data with care is paramount; always comply with laws such as GDPR and FERPA.
- teacher Roles: AI should augment, not replace, the essential human element in education—empathy, mentorship, and critical thinking support.
